(Peshawar, APP – UrduPoint / Pakistan Point News – 7th Sep, 2026) The provincial government of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a is poised to construct the Sarkhwai Barani Dam in District Mardan. This ambitious project is estimated to cost approximately three billion rupees and will irrigate around 1,162 acres of previously barren land.

The dam’s construction aims to boost agricultural activities in the region, significantly increasing farmer yields, and ensuring water availability for agriculture throughout all twelve months of the year.

A meeting was held on Monday, chaired by Special Assistant to KP CM on Population Welfare, Tufail Anjum. The gathering brought together key officials including:

  • Engineer Akhtar Rashid (Director General Small Dams)
  • Suleman Dawood (Director Small Dams)
  • Syed Suleman (Deputy Director Small Dams)

During the meeting, participants delved into various aspects of the Sarkhwai Barani Dam, its construction plans, and anticipated positive impacts on agriculture and the local economy.

Tufail Anjum, emphasizing the project’s significance, stated that the Sarkhwai Barani Dam would:

  • Bring barren land under cultivation
  • Provide farmers with a permanent and reliable water supply for irrigation year-round
  • Spark a genuine agricultural revolution in the area
  • Contribute to the financial prosperity of farmers and strengthen the local economy

He directed relevant authorities to expedite technical and administrative procedures, ensuring swift initiation of the construction process to benefit the public at the earliest opportunity.
